استفاده از تستهای واحد و تستهای یکپارچه
واحد و یکپارچه بهعنوان بخشی از فرآیند توسعه نرمافزار اهمیت زیادی دارند. تستهای واحد به بررسی عملکرد بخشهای کوچک و مستقل کد پرداخته و اطمینان حاصل میکنند که هر واحد بهطور صحیح کار میکند. از سوی دیگر، تستهای یکپارچه به بررسی تعامل بین واحدهای مختلف میپردازند تا اطمینان حاصل شود که سیستم بهعنوان یک کل بهدرستی عمل میکند. استفاده از تستهای واحد به توسعهدهندگان این امکان را میدهد که مشکلات را در مراحل اولیه شناسایی و اصلاح کنند. این امر به کاهش هزینههای توسعه و زمان صرف شده برای رفع باگها کمک میکند. همچنین، نوشتن تستهای واحد میتواند به مستند کردن کد و بهبود کیفیت آن کمک کند. تستهای یکپارچه نیز برای بررسی عملکرد کل سیستم ضروری هستند. این تستها به توسعهدهندگان کمک میکنند تا اطمینان حاصل کنند که اجزای مختلف سیستم بهدرستی با یکدیگر کار میکنند. استفاده از ابزارهایی مانند Pytest یا Jest برای نوشتن و اجرای این تستها میتواند به بهبود فرآیند تست کمک کند و به تیمهای توسعه این امکان را میدهد که با اطمینان بیشتری به ارائه ویژگیهای جدید بپردازند.
دیدگاه خود را ثبت کنید
تمایل دارید در گفتگوها شرکت کنید؟در گفتگو ها شرکت کنید.